The Golden Globes has issued new eligibility rules stating that the use of artificial intelligence, including generative AI, will not disqualify a film, TV show or podcast from award consideration. According to the guidelines, the technology can be used as long as human creative direction guides the authorship and production process.

This applies to filmmakers, TV creators, performers and podcast producers. For acting performances, AI is only allowed to enhance the credited performer and only with their permission. Performances cannot be generated using digital likeness, voice replication or biometric data.

The organization draws a line between AI-assisted and AI-replaced creativity. The new guidelines reflect the industry's use of AI tools while setting boundaries to protect creatives.

Submissions for award consideration open on June 1 and must be submitted by October. The 2027 Golden Globes is scheduled to air on Sunday, Jan. 10, on CBS and will be streamed on Paramount+.
